CAUTION
• Read the operator’s manual and follow safety
instructions. If you do not have a manual, obtain one
from your Dealer.
• Do not allow untrained persons to operate the machine.
• Review safety instructions with all Operators every year.
• Ensure that all safety signs are installed and legible.
• Make certain everyone is clear of machine before
starting engine and during operation.
• Keep riders off the machine.
• Keep all shields in place and stay clear of moving parts.
• Disengage header drive, put transmission in Neutral,
and wait for all movement to stop before leaving
operator’s position.
• Stop the engine and remove the key from ignition
before servicing, adjusting, lubricating, cleaning, or
unplugging machine.
• Engage locks to prevent lowering of header or reel
before servicing in the raised position.
• Use slow moving vehicle emblem and
fl
ashing warning
lights when operating on roadways unless prohibited
by law.
